Output 18e5c399361c5f451709f1e0abe0b0831d72b17eaa959eb237ec876e23620448:0

value
178611373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8603d4ff699dc0921780513dc76f3fb5460cee39 OP_EQUAL
address
3Dud4W72AbtbBWfqAXJ2zRni2AVUNTEVT7
transaction
18e5c399361c5f451709f1e0abe0b0831d72b17eaa959eb237ec876e23620448
spent
true